Stevens Point Country Club Renovation, Pool and New Construction
Stevens Point, WI
Delivery Method: Design-Build
Architect: Ellis Construction
The Stevens Point Country Club once again called upon Ellis Construction to provide design-build services for several interrelated projects. Previously, Ellis Construction broke ground on the very first clubhouse in 1953 and then again on the existing clubhouse in 1967.
The first component of the 2017 project consisted of a 20,000 square-foot renovation of the main clubhouse with relocated stairwells, a modified floor plan, restroom relocation as well as significant finish upgrades along with a reconstructed entrance way. Keeping an elegant yet welcoming feel was a high priority for the SPCC team. Movement of the bar area to amplify the vistas to the west also became a driving force of the transformation. Ellis led the way with an interior design and layout that would allow for a new dynamic multiuse space with dividers and new rooms, to allow for several events (up to three 75-100 person events) to happen simultaneously.
The pool project consisted of a brand new pool house at 2,000 square-feet which included changing rooms with showers, concession area along with a brand new pool and child recreation area. The focus of the SPCC team was to prioritize this space to promote younger member development. A mixed-use court system and play area was also planned adjacent to the pool area.
